Annual event brings master’s and doctoral students together to summarize their research for non-specific audience.
WHAT: Texas Tech's University's Graduate School Three-Minute Thesis Competition.
WHEN: Friday (Oct. 6) competition begins at 9:30 a.m. with finals set for 1:30 p.m.
WHERE: Second floor of the Student Union Building (Matador, Canyon, Mesa, Playa, Traditions and Bell Tower rooms).
EVENT: The annual Three-Minute Thesis (3MTÒ) competition celebrates the research taking place in Texas Tech's Graduate School by giving master's and doctoral students the opportunity to summarize their work for a non-specific audience. The concept, developed at the University of Queensland in 2008, also allows currently enrolled students to sharpen their communication skills as they use one PowerPoint slide to explain their research in three minutes or less. Winners will be announced later Friday.
